Implementation of the Chemical Weapons Convention: a detailed congressional hearing on ratification and enforcement. This record covers the U.S. path to ratify the Chemical Weapons Convention and enact implementing legislation, including verification, inspections, and national authority provisions. It outlines the stakes for nonproliferation, U.S. strategic interests, and the role of Congress in shaping the treaty's domestic framework.

This book documents the proceedings of a congressional hearing on the Chemical Weapons Convention, an international treaty banning the production, stockpiling, and use of chemical weapons. The author provides testimony from experts in the field, including government officials, industry representatives, and arms control advocates. The treaty is examined in the context of broader nonproliferation objectives and the importance of US ratification and implementation. The volume also includes a legal opinion issued by the US government regarding the constitutionality of the implementing legislation for the Chemical Weapons Convention. The insights of this book are significant in understanding the history, significance, and implementation of the Chemical Weapons Convention, a landmark agreement in the global effort to eliminate chemical weapons.
